I managed to save 5 baby mollies from my first ever batch as the rest were eaten before i could get a net in the tank :( , and i just wondered how long roughly it would take them to grow large enough not to be eaten by their mum and a male dwarf gourami?

your looking at atleast 2.5months but they do grow fast, feed them on live newly hatched brine
 
they will eat crushed flake foods but brine shrimp is best, what do u meand u had no luck? whet getting it, hatching it or something else?
 
hatching, i used a 2 litre bottle upsidedown with a heater at about 28 dergees and an airstone with quite a strong current to keep them moving but got very few living babies

oh one more thing will decapsulated brine shrimp eggs be ok as i bought them a little while back but only used them once as they just made an orange mess of my tank lol but would prefer any advice on live ones
 
their are different grades of shrimp eggs as their tested, and C grade which are still 80% hatch rates are cheeper than A grade

I too use decapsulated eggs and their just as good, just need to feed that very lightly
